Unveiling the Ingredients: A Symphony of Flavors 

To embark on this flavorful adventure, gather the essential ingredients: 1 lb. dry small red beans, infused with the subtle notes of kosher salt and the earthy aroma of bay leaves. The foundation of this dish begins with the harmonious union of a finely chopped large yellow onion and the aromatic dance of canola oil. Add the smoky allure of chopped smoked ham and the spicy kick of andouille sausage, sliced into 1/4" rounds, and you're on the right track. The holy trinity of Louisiana cuisine, comprising celery, green bell pepper, and garlic, adds depth and character. Enhance the medley with a tablespoon of freshly chopped thyme, and elevate the flavors with a cup of low-sodium chicken broth.

Crafting Culinary Poetry: The Cooking Process 

In a large pot, let the magic unfold. Simmer the red beans, patiently coaxing out their essence, until they are tender and infused with the flavors of the bay leaves and salt. In a separate pan, orchestrate a symphony of aromas by sautéing the onion in canola oil until it caramelizes, releasing its sweetness into the air. Add the smoked ham, letting its rich, smoky notes mingle with the spicy andouille sausage. The celery, green bell pepper, and garlic join the melody, infusing the air with their savory perfume. Sprinkle in the thyme, a fragrant herb that adds a touch of elegance to the composition. Finally, pour in the low-sodium chicken broth, letting it meld all the flavors into a harmonious crescendo.

A Feast for the Senses: Serving the Masterpiece 

As the aroma wafts through your kitchen, the moment to savor has arrived. Ladle the flavorful mixture generously over a bed of fluffy white rice, allowing the grains to soak up the essence of the Louisiana-style red beans and spices. Garnish your creation with a sprinkle of freshly chopped parsley, adding a burst of color and a hint of freshness.
